Key Operational Pillars

  • Safety & Vetting Verification: Independent auditing of operator certificates, pilot hour minimums, and historical maintenance logs.
  • Infrastructure & Ground Coordination: Synchronizing tarmac arrivals directly with secure private transport and FBO handlers.
  • Disruption & Contingency Management: Establishing real-time tracking protocols and immediate aircraft substitution frameworks.
